Tuesday, February 10


1) WWK: Unit Price, Independent Variable, Dependent Variable
Picture
2) Complete Starburst Task
  • Review where we left off on Friday
  • Ask what you still need to know - both classes responded with "size of individual wrapper."
  • Pass out one starburst per student.  They measured and found the answer to how many needed for 3 meter by 1 meter piece of fabric
  • Students presented to the class - discussion followed about 1) is there supporting evidence for each answer? 2) does each answer have to be exactly the same? Why? Why not? 3) Is supporting evidence sequential, logical and reasonable?  What kind of M-Step score would this receive?
  • Extension: I used this PT to have students identify the unit rate, independent variable, dependent variable and function rule.  See photo below.

3) Students completed the first page of the By the Book task.
  • We read the first section together.
  • Small groups decided on dependent and independent variables and reported to class

4) Assignment: complete questions 2 - 4
